Homeless Seniors Age Faster, Die Sooner than Housed Counterparts
A life on the street is difficult no matter who you are. To be over age 50 and homeless, however, presents a whole different set of challenges and perils. Its fairly common for the housed elderly to live in assisted housing or have at-home care. Not only are elderly homeless individuals lacking that extra carethey fend completely for themselves.
Social support programs tend to address the well-known risk factors for homelessness. These include substance abuse and mental health problems. To help this fast-rising population, we need programs that address concerns specific to aging. This article will highlight a few of the additional hardships the aging homeless population face.

HUD proposal aims to remove undocumented immigrants from public housing
Not just Arizona. This is something that will/would impact people across the US
TUCSON- A proposal by the Trump administration could see thousands of families removed from federal housing programs, including hundreds in Arizona.
The plan would bar families from public housing if any member of the household is undocumented.
Undocumented immigrants are ineligible for benefits but can live with family members who have legal status under current rules.

Rising Temperatures Ravage the Himalayas, Rapidly Shrinking Its Glaciers
In February, a report produced by the International Center for Integrated Mountain Development warned that the Himalayas could lose up to a third of their ice by the end of the century, even if the world can fulfill its most ambitious goal of keeping global average temperatures from rising only 1.5 degrees above preindustrial levels.
